How does Carbonic Maceration work?
The magic begins with fermentation. Coffee beans, still in their fruit, are sealed in airtight tanks filled with carbon dioxide. This anaerobic fermentation process causes enzymes within the fruit to break down sugars in a highly controlled manner. Everything happens in a closed environment, allowing for precise control of temperature and fermentation time.
As a result, coffee beans acquire a unique flavor profile – intensely fruity, with incredible cleanliness and smoothness. The beans are fermented under controlled conditions for several days and then dried, preserving these extraordinary aromas in the final product.
Why is Carbonic Maceration coffee so special?
This method, though complex, yields spectacular results. Thanks to precise fermentation control, Carbonic Maceration coffees are exceptionally clean, full of fruity notes, and often resemble wine flavors. The flavor profile is intense, yet very elegant, with distinct notes of berries, plums, and sometimes even spices. You might also detect a slight acidity, similar to what you'd find in natural wines.
Coffees processed with Carbonic Maceration often feature:
- Refined sweetness – delicate, almost honey-like, balanced by juicy fruity notes.
- Clean flavor profile – absence of fermentative notes that often appear in more traditional processing methods.
-
Complexity – rich, intense fruit flavors, often combined with floral and spicy nuances.
Who is behind Carbonic Maceration?
The Carbonic Maceration method was first applied by growers who were inspired by natural wine production techniques, especially in regions like France. However, the pioneer of this method in the coffee world became Wilton Benitez, a famous grower and innovator from Colombia, who successfully introduced this technique into his production at Granja El Paraiso. Thanks to his advanced experiments, carbonic maceration coffee has become synonymous with exceptional quality and intense taste experiences.
